Transaction 80fa2db502e361085a08b970cf8fdb237a5590ece998752b681a828be734aa99

29 Input
1 Outputs
  • 80fa2db502e361085a08b970cf8fdb237a5590ece998752b681a828be734aa99:0
  • value  31778996
    address  1LgbyGaUM9c4i2h6vsMaYE7B4di67rtXED